Output 23b30d59e51b9f838b5a32c35ba3e4ddc00e14ee99f6f3b502cbb13990d160e3:73

value
14490
script pubkey
OP_0 OP_PUSHBYTES_20 8a6be26e0e1a81097569b071b98268ada0e6429e
address
bc1q3f47ymswr2qsjatfkpcmnqng4kswvs57setc6x
transaction
23b30d59e51b9f838b5a32c35ba3e4ddc00e14ee99f6f3b502cbb13990d160e3
confirmations
65935
spent
true